Errors involving medications common in outpatient cancer treatment

Wednesday, December 31, 2008 - 08:56 in Health & Medicine

Seven percent of adults and 19 percent of children taking chemotherapy drugs in outpatient clinics or at home were given the wrong dose or experienced other mistakes involving their medications, according to a new study. read more
